AUSTRALIAN’S FIFTYMILE CYCLE RECORD

WORLD’S CH AMPIOSHIP RACE. CECIL WALKER MAINTAINS SPEED OF 30 m.p.h. United Service. Received Sunday 7.0 p.m. NEW YORK, Aug. 17. Cecil Walker, of Australia, smashed tho world’s bicycle record for 50 miles by seven minutes one second, and won the 50mile championship race against 18 riders, in one hour 42 minutes, seven seconds, at the Velodrome saucer track.
